nyistjz 发表于 2023-5-14 20:24:08

批量倒C角

本帖最后由 nyistjz 于 2023-5-14 20:26 编辑

如图,请教高手,如何一次性选中多个圆角矩形,批量对右下角进行倒C角。
主要是不太明白,怎么自动选中需要进行倒角的两条连线。


xyp1964 发表于 2023-5-14 23:37:17





(defun c:tt ()
(xyp-Start)
(setvar 'CHAMMODE 0)
(setvar 'CHAMFERA 300)
(setvar 'CHAMFERB 300)
(setq i -1)
(if (setq ss (ssget '((0 . "*poly*"))))
    (while (setq s1 (ssname ss (setq i (1+ i))))
      (setq p2 (xyp-9pt s1 2)
          p6 (xyp-9pt s1 6)
      )
      (command "chamfer" p2 p6)
    )
)
(xyp-End)
)


nyistjz 发表于 2023-5-15 11:27:08

xyp1964 发表于 2023-5-14 23:37


谢谢您的回复,本想回复牛逼,膜拜,仔细一看,老大,您发的这个不完整啊,少东西啦。

缺少xyp-Start,xyp-End,xyp-9pt,这些函数的定义程序啊。

您看能补充一下吗,感谢!

hzyhzjjzh 发表于 2023-5-15 13:04:40

谢谢楼主分享

fan_zh 发表于 2023-5-22 10:48:37

nyistjz 发表于 2023-5-15 11:27
谢谢您的回复,本想回复牛逼,膜拜,仔细一看,老大,您发的这个不完整啊,少东西啦。

缺少xyp- ...

需要安装e派工具箱
页: [1]
查看完整版本: 批量倒C角